What does a Computer Operator do?

A Computer Operator is responsible for monitoring and controlling computer systems and networks to ensure smooth operation. They perform tasks such as starting and stopping hardware, managing backups, and troubleshooting technical issues, often using specialized software and following established procedures. This role typically requires attention to detail, technical skills, and sometimes certifications in computer operations or related fields.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Computer Operator Assistant,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Computer Operator Assistant, you need basic IT knowledge, familiarity with computer hardware and software, and at least a high school diploma or equivalent. Experience with operating systems, data entry tools, and office productivity software like Microsoft Office is typically required. Strong attention to detail, organizational skills, and the ability to follow instructions are crucial soft skills for this role. These competencies ensure smooth computer operations, accurate data handling, and efficient support to IT teams.

What are Computer Operator Assistants?

Computer Operator Assistants are support professionals who help maintain and monitor computer systems, networks, and related equipment in organizations. They assist computer operators by performing routine tasks such as data entry, system backups, hardware setup, and troubleshooting basic IT issues. Their role ensures that computer operations run smoothly and efficiently, often working under the supervision of senior IT staff. This position is vital in environments that rely heavily on continuous computer processing, such as data centers and large offices.

Job description

Job Description:
Machine Operator will be based at our manufacturing facility in Tinley Park, IL. As a Machine Operator representative for the plant, and as a member of the Production team, the Machine Operator's primary responsibilities include assemble parts and verify quality in manufacturing area to meet customer demand per production schedule.
ESSENTIAL RESPONSIBILITIES: may include some of the following. Other duties may be assigned.
  • Assembly of parts as specified per job instructions/training
  • Operation of manual, semi-automated, or basic automated assembly machines
  • Housekeeping of cell area and general machine clean-up duties
  • Inspect parts, complete required documentation and report any issues to supervisor. May be required to use measuring devices
  • Perform basic troubleshooting for machine issues
  • Learn multiple machines and rotate as needed
  • Print labels using Trans4M and label cartons
  • Maintain lot control system
  • Secure materials for use on assembly machine
  • Move final product to designated area
  • Complete/Assist with assembly machine set-up/changeover (may include some computer operation)
  • Report to his/her Supervisor the existence of any hazard of which he or she is aware. Must adhere to all safety policies

POSITION REQUIREMENTS
  • High school diploma or GED
  • 2 + years' experience in mechanical, automotive, manufacturing, automation systems preferred
  • Strong mechanical skills and an aptitude for hands-on work
  • Meets productivity, quality and safety goals
  • Must be able to work weekends and mandatory OT as needed.
  • Experience in the plastics industry operating equipment preferred.
